Description
N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N by the Board of County Commissioners of Lincoln County, Washington that quotes will be received until 10:00 AM on Friday, January 30, 2026 by regular mail to Lincoln County Broadband Office, PO Box 28, Davenport, WA 99122-0028 OR by UPS or Fed Ex to theOffice of the Board of County Commissioners Clerk of the Board’s Desk at 450 Logan Street, County Courthouse, Lower Level, Davenport, WAOR in person to the Office of the Board of County Commissioners Clerk of the Board’s Desk at 450 Logan Street, County Courthouse, Lower Level, Davenport, WA. It shall be the submitter’s responsibility to ensure that quotes are delivered to the Board of County Commissioners prior to the deadline and receipted by the Clerk of the Board. Please identify quotes on the outside of a sealed envelope as “Fiber Materials Procurement.”The quotes will be opened and publicly read aloud on January 30.Statement of Need (Scope): This RFQ is intended to solicit quotes from vendors for fiber materials needed for a Fiber-To-The-Home build in Lincoln County.For the complete RFQ and for questions, please contact Margie Hall, Lincoln County Broadband Office, by email atmhall@co.lincoln.wa.usor by phone at 509-215-7837.The Board of Lincoln County Commissioners reserves the right to accept or reject any or all quotes. Please be advised that Lincoln County, being a municipal corporation, is exempt from Federal excise tax.Lincoln County hereby notifies all submitters that it will affirmatively insure that in any agreement entered into pursuant to this advertisement, minority business enterprises will be afforded full opportunity to submit quotes in response to this invitation and will not be discriminated for or against on the grounds of race, color, sex or national origin, in consideration for an award. Small, minority and woman-owned firms are encouraged to submit quotes.This project is funded with America Rescue Plan Act (ARPA) and Coronavirus Capital Project funds, awarded to the Washington State Broadband Office by the U.S. Department of the Treasury.
